Shahrak-e Motakhaşşeşīn
Shahrak-e Motakhaşşeşīn is a locality in Kermanshah Province, Iran and has an elevation of 1,499 metres. Shahrak-e Motakhaşşeşīn is situated nearby to the locality Cheshmeh Rowẕān, as well as near Shahrak-e Zhāndārmerī.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Moradabad
Neighborhood
Moradabad is a village in Dorudfaraman Rural District, in the Central District of Kermanshah County, Kermanshah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 224, in 49 families. Moradabad is situated 9 km northeast of Shahrak-e Motakhaşşeşīn.
